    what to look for in used turbos

    Check for shaft play both radially and axially (side to side front to back) and for chipped fins. Also, on the exhaust side, look for white baked on material. If its there its a sign of either a blown rear exhaust seal or the car was burning coolant. Either way, its going to need a rebuild...

    were is the best place for a bung

    Most of you - shoosh if you don't know. Serious. Don't give advice if you don't know WTF you are talking about. Any wideband should be no closer than 6" in distance to the turbo exhaust. Even then, most mfg's suggest 24" away from the turbo exit. This is due to the possible extreme heat -...

    how to check for boost leaks

    Well theres a couple of ways: 1.) Visual inspection. Cracks, broken pipes etc 2.) Make yourself a pvc pressure tester - a pair of pvc caps which you can pressurise the whole boost system 3.) Take an unlit propane torch, turn it on, and while the engine is running - run it around all...
